Activities

In my care your child will enjoy indoor and outdoor play, walks, creative activities, songs, stories and trips to local shops, parks and the library.
Children up to 5 years old will follow the Early Years Foundation Stage.
We may have monthly or termly themes to guide our activities and we also celebrate various festivals throughout the year.

Children make friends with the other mindees and learn important social skills of sharing and caring in a small mixed-age group. Your child will be like another family member and may help look after family pets and help pick fruit or vegetables.
Activities are planned with your little one in mind - children learn best through their own interests; so if you have a train enthusiast then we will make trips to the station, count the number of wagons and read train stories; if your child is into princesses we might take a walk in some enchanted woods, make our own crowns and dress up.

A day at Rebekah's would normally start with free play to settle everyone in. Mornings are good for going out - maybe a trip to the library or a toddler group or a walk to look for signs of spring. After lunch - maybe a picnic in the summer - little ones may take a well-earned rest and older children can undertake longer activities such as model-making or baking something for afternoon snack
